Catalog description
The focus of this course is to develop an understanding of the theories and means of social influence and persuasion that determine then drive audience change. Topics covered include: foundational theories of persuasion, applied persuasion efforts in various settings using varied mediums, and communication strategies for crafting written and spoken persuasive messages.
